Abstract :
Frequency characteristics of self-sustained intensity oscillation of a laser diode, introduced by a delayed electrical feedback using an optical fiber, is investigated. A step-index multimode fiber is utilized as an optical delay line, and it is found that the spectral profile of the self-sustained intensity oscillation follows the baseband frequency response of the fiber.
